Transaction 521c67a6174b506fe7e2b665adfab8c5bdb0103fe2928f3f1851947ce4c63839

1 Input
2 Outputs
  • 521c67a6174b506fe7e2b665adfab8c5bdb0103fe2928f3f1851947ce4c63839:0
  • value  73582
    address  mpKCVVbu38ZeH3yBjvoWV7ZKLJW9gVgKZW
  • 521c67a6174b506fe7e2b665adfab8c5bdb0103fe2928f3f1851947ce4c63839:1
  • value  8064506
    address  mhifA1DwiMPHTjSJM8FFSL8ibrzWaBCkVT